- Abstract
- Hybrid composite membranes were prepared by coating poly(ethylene oxide) and SiO(2) particles onto the porous polypropylene nonwoven matrix. Gel polymer electrolytes prepared by soaking the hybrid composite membranes in an organic electrolyte solution exhibited ionic conductivities higher than 1.1 x 10(-3) S cm(-1) at room temperature. Dye-sensitized solar cell (DSSC) employing the hybrid composite membrane with PEO and 10 wt % SiO(2) exhibited an open circuit voltage of 0.77 V and a short circuit current of 10.78 mA cm(-2) at an incident light intensity of 100 mW cm(-2), yielding a conversion efficiency of 5.2%. DSSC employing the hybrid composite membrane showed more stable photovoltaic performance than that of the DSSC assembled with liquid electrolyte.
